body,html{background-color:#fff;font-family:Arial,Helvetica,sans-serif}h1,h2,h3,h4,h5,h6{font-size:2.5em}p{font-size:1.2em}.section{min-height:90vh}.overlay{background-color:hsla(0,0%,100%,.788)}.grad-overlay,.overlay{position:absolute;top:0;left:0;right:0;bottom:0;z-index:1}.grad-overlay{background:linear-gradient(180deg,#fff 0,rgba(0,47,255,0) 50%),linear-gradient(0deg,hsla(0,0%,100%,.7),hsla(0,0%,100%,.432))}.text-overlay{position:relative;z-index:2}.active{border-bottom:2px solid #ff7033;width:fit-content!important;padding-bottom:.5rem}.hero-section{position:relative;min-height:400px;padding-top:100px;background:#a34269;z-index:3;margin-bottom:200px}.hero-section-img{position:absolute;bottom:-5%;left:5%;width:30%;height:auto;max-height:60%;z-index:10;min-width:200px}@media only screen and (max-width:768px){.hero-section-img{left:auto;right:5%}}.curve{position:absolute;height:20%;width:100%;bottom:0;text-align:center}.curve:before{transform:translate(85%,60%);background-color:#fff}.curve:after,.curve:before{content:"";display:block;position:absolute;border-radius:100% 50%;width:55%;height:100%}.curve:after{background-color:#a34269;transform:translate(-4%,40%);z-index:-1}#login-link{text-decoration:none;font-size:1.1rem!important;margin:0;background-color:#f86a2d!important;border:none}.header-nav *{font-size:1.2rem!important;margin-left:5px;margin-right:5px}.download-section{position:absolute;bottom:-30%;right:10%;height:auto;z-index:10;min-width:50px;max-width:200px}@media only screen and (max-width:768px){.download-section{position:absolute;left:50%;bottom:-50%;transform:translateX(-50%)}}